The disclosure relates to coolers and more particularly pertains to a new cooler for illuminating an interior of the cooler so users can easily view items within the interior.
The prior art relates to coolers. Coolers are a popular accessory for outdoor activities such as camping, fishing, hunting, and barbequing. A cooler allows a user to transport and store food or other perishables at a low temperature, thereby increasing the shelf life of the items stored inside. However, particularly when it is dark outside, the interior of coolers can be difficult to see. For example, at nighttime or in dimly lit areas, it can be difficult to see the items stored inside the cooler clearly. Thus, there is a need in the art for a cooler with an illuminated interior to facilitate a user in viewing items inside the cooler.
An embodiment of the disclosure meets the needs presented above by generally comprising a housing having a bottom wall and a peripheral wall that is attached to and extends upwardly from the bottom wall defining an interior space. The peripheral wall has an upper edge defining an opening into the interior space. A lid is positionable on the housing and abuts the upper edge to selectively cover the opening. A lighting mechanism that illuminates the interior space is coupled to at least one of the housing and the lid. A power mechanism is coupled to the lighting mechanism to power the lighting mechanism. An activation mechanism is coupled to the lighting mechanism and the power mechanism to actuate the lighting mechanism when the lid is not the opening.

An activation mechanism 54 is coupled to the lighting mechanism 34 and the power mechanism 44. The activation mechanism 54 actuates the lighting mechanism 34. An exemplary embodiment is provided in the figures, although alternative configurations may also be used. The activation mechanism may include a housing processor 56 that is electronically coupled to the housing power source 46 and the plurality of housing lights 36. The housing processor 56 is configured to actuate the plurality of housing lights 36. A lid processor 58 may be coupled to the lid power source 48 and to the plurality of lid lights 40 to actuate the plurality of lid lights 40.
A housing contact plate 60 may be coupled to the peripheral wall 16. The housing contact plate 60 is electronically coupled to the housing processor 56. For example, the housing contact plate 60 may be positioned on the upper edge 20 along the rear wall 26. A lid contact plate 62 is electronically coupled to the lid processor 58. The lid contact plate 62 is generally coupled to the lid 32 such that the lid contact plate 62 is aligned with and touching the housing contact plate 60 when the lid 32 is covering the opening 22.
In embodiments including the solar panel 50 and battery 52, the housing 60 and lid 62 contact plates close an electrical circuit between the housing processor 56 and the lid processor 58 when the housing contact plate 60 is touching the lid contact plate 62. The electrical circuit can transfer the electrical charge from the battery 52 to the housing power source 46 when the electrical circuit is closed. Thus, the solar panel 50 can be used to charge either or both of the housing power source 46 and the lid power source 48.
The housing 56 and lid 58 processors actuate the plurality of housing lights 36 and the plurality of lid lights 38 when the electrical circuit is opened whereby the plurality of housing lights 36 and the plurality of lid lights 38 illuminate the interior space 18. In embodiments including only the plurality of housing lights 36, the housing processor 56 may be configured to actuate the plurality of housing lights 36 when the housing contact plate 60 is separated from the lid contact plate 62. In embodiments including only the plurality of lid lights 40, the lid processor 58 may be configured to actuate the plurality of lid lights 40 when the housing contact plate 60 is separated from the lid contact plate 62.
